To understand the significance of "Carnaval 2007," one must first understand the powerhouse behind it. Brasileirinhas was founded by Luis Alvarenga around 1996. What began as a video rental store evolved into Brazil's largest producer of adult content, boasting a library of over 4,000 titles. The company's early years were as unconventional as its future would be, with the founders reportedly roaming São Paulo in a blue kombi nicknamed "Viagra" to recruit talent. brasileirinhas carnaval 2007 work new

The Brazilian Carnival, or "Carnaval" in Portuguese, is a festival held before the Christian season of Lent, marking one of the most significant celebrations in Brazilian culture. It's a period of festivity, music, and dance, where millions of people come together in the streets to celebrate life, diversity, and freedom. The Carnaval features large parades, street parties (blocos), and samba schools competing against each other in specially constructed sambadromes.
